Manchester Pubs, Clubs, Restaurants, Hairdressers, Shops and Gyms are now open! Whilst all businesses have a responsibility to ensure their clients are Covid safe they also have a duty to ensure that the Fire Safety Risk Assessment for their premise is current too.

The identified Responsible Person for the premise must record any significant changes to the premise and where necessary actioned upon within an appropriate timescale. It is a strong recommendation that the Fire Safety Risk Assessment is regularly reviewed.

Things for the Responsible Person to consider when reviewing the premise Fire Safety Risk Assessment:

  • Sources of Ignition – remove and reduce the hazards that may cause a Fire.
  • Persons at Risk – remove and reduce the risks to people from Fire.
  • Changes in risk – the level of risk may have increased due to the Covid situation, you may have increased storage, additional stock and an increase in waste.
  • Inspecting, Testing and Maintaining Fire Safety Equipment.
  • Fire Doors - some building users are wedging open self-closing fire doors as a Covid-19 control measure (intended to reduce the need to touch locks and door handles). Self-closing fire doors are fitted within your premises to prevent the spread of smoke and fire and to protect and maintain escape routes. It is essential that these doors are kept shut at all times.
  • Record, Plan, Inform, Instruct and Fire Safety Training.
  • Fire Safety Emergency Plan – Are there still enough staff to ensure a safe Fire Safety Evacuation.

To comply with the Regulatory Reform (Fire Safety) Order 2005 all Manchester Pubs, Bars, Restaurants, Hairdressers and Gyms must have a ‘suitable and sufficient’ Fire Safety Risk Assessment. The following ‘parts’ must be included –

Fire Safety Inspection and Audit

  1. Fire Risk Assessment
  2. Fire Safety Management Action Plan – Significant Findings
  3. Fire Safety Policy
  4. Fire Safety Emergency Plan

A ‘suitable and sufficient’ Fire Safety Risk Assessment will identify any Fire Safety deficiencies when an in-depth Fire Safety Inspection and Audit has been carried out.
